The Significance of Provably Fair Technology
Provably fair technology is arguably the most important innovation in the realm of cryptocurrency casinos. It addresses the fundamental issue of trust, which has historically plagued the online gambling industry. Traditional casinos rely on opaque algorithms and proprietary software, leaving players with little recourse if they suspect foul play. Provably fair systems, on the other hand, allow players to independently verify the randomness of each game. This is typically achieved through a combination of cryptographic hashing, client seeding, and server seeding. By examining these elements, players can confirm that the outcome of a game was not pre-determined or manipulated. This increased transparency is a major selling point for platforms aiming to attract discerning players.
The mechanics of provably fair systems can appear complex, but the underlying principle is relatively straightforward. The system generates a random seed, which is then used to determine the outcome of the game. This seed is typically generated collaboratively by the server and the client, ensuring that neither party can unilaterally influence the result. The resulting hash is then displayed to the player, allowing them to verify its authenticity. This offers a level of accountability that is simply not possible with traditional casinos. The use of blockchain technology further enhances security, providing an immutable record of all transactions and game outcomes. It is this combination of cryptography and decentralization that makes provably fair gaming so compelling.

Navigating the Risks Associated with Cryptocurrency Casinos
While platforms like rainbet offer several advantages, it’s crucial to be aware of the inherent risks associated with online cryptocurrency gambling. One of the primary concerns is the volatility of cryptocurrencies. The value of Bitcoin, Ethereum, and other digital assets can fluctuate dramatically, potentially impacting the value of your winnings or deposits. It’s essential to understand these risks and manage your funds accordingly. Another consideration is the regulatory landscape, which is still evolving in many jurisdictions. Some countries have strict regulations regarding online gambling, while others have yet to establish a clear legal framework. This can create uncertainty and potentially expose players to legal risks. The lack of established consumer protection mechanisms is also a concern.
Security is another critical factor to consider. While blockchain technology is generally considered to be secure, cryptocurrency wallets and exchanges can be vulnerable to hacking and theft. It’s important to use strong passwords, enable two-factor authentication, and store your cryptocurrencies in a secure wallet. Phishing scams and other fraudulent activities are also prevalent in the cryptocurrency space, so it’s essential to be vigilant and avoid clicking on suspicious links or sharing your private keys. Responsible gambling is just as important in the cryptocurrency casino world as it is in traditional casinos. Setting limits on your deposits and wagers, and taking regular breaks, can help to prevent problem gambling.
